I just want to know how to analyze a system with "Severe Cyclic Condition"? I only knew the principle/category of a cyclic system but I do not know what necessary input/action to do on the actual CAESAR II program. I have done several normal cycle of 7000 cycle but not with severe cyclic condition (>7000 cycle)

Analysis of systems subject to severe cyclic conditions will be the same as other systems - you will just have the "f" to specify (which will reduce your limit for the expansion stress range).
Severe cyclic conditions will affect your component material selection, your method of joining components and your examination details.
